Renowned singer-songwriter Jason Isbell, along with his band the 400 Unit, is set to perform at the 713 Music Hall this Friday. Isbell, a prominent figure in contemporary music, has garnered acclaim for his poignant songwriting and compelling performances. The name "400 Unit" originates from a local term used in Florence, Alabama, referring to the psychiatric ward of a hospital, reflecting the band's unique identity.
